package main
import (
"fmt"
"strconv"
"strings"
"github.com/jessevdk/go-flags"
"github.com/snapcore/snapd/snap"
)
type cmdDebugRAA struct {
clientMixin
unicodeMixin
}
func init() {
addDebugCommand("refresh-app-awareness",
"(internal) list refresh-app-awareness details",
"(internal) list refresh-app-awareness details",
func() flags.Commander {
return &cmdDebugRAA{}
}, nil, nil)
}
type monitoredSnapInfo struct {
Pids map[string][]int `json:"pids"`
}
type refreshCandidateInfo struct {
Revision snap.Revision `json:"revision"`
Version string `json:"version,omitempty"`
Channel string `json:"channel,omitempty"`
Monitored bool `json:"monitored,omitempty"`
}
func fmtMonitored(monitored bool) string {
if monitored {
return "Yes"
}
return "No"
}
func (x *cmdDebugRAA) Execute(args []string) error {
if len(args) > 0 {
return ErrExtraArgs
}
var resp struct {
MonitoredSnaps map[string]monitoredSnapInfo `json:"monitored-snaps,omitempty"`
RefreshCandidates map[string]refreshCandidateInfo `json:"refresh-candidates,omitempty"`
}
if err := x.client.DebugGet("raa", &resp, nil); err != nil {
return err
}
w := tabWriter()
if len(resp.MonitoredSnaps) != 0 {
fmt.Fprintf(w, "Monitored snaps:\n")
fmt.Fprintf(w, "Name\tSecurity Tag\tPID\n")
}
for snapName, monitored := range resp.MonitoredSnaps {
for securityTag, pids := range monitored.Pids {
for _, pid := range pids {
line := []string{snapName, securityTag, strconv.Itoa(pid)}
fmt.Fprintln(w, strings.Join(line, "\t"))
}
}
}
if len(resp.RefreshCandidates) != 0 {
fmt.Fprintf(w, "\nRefresh candidates:\n")
fmt.Fprintf(w, "Name\tVersion\tRev\tChannel\tMonitored\n")
}
for snapName, candidate := range resp.RefreshCandidates {
line := []string{
snapName,
fmtVersion(candidate.Version),
candidate.Revision.String(),
fmtChannel(candidate.Channel),
fmtMonitored(candidate.Monitored),
}
fmt.Fprintln(w, strings.Join(line, "\t"))
}
w.Flush()
return nil
}
